You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@airflow.apache.org by po...@apache.org on 2022/04/06 20:02:09 UTC
[airflow] branch main updated (8e2adec3d3 -> bca849b458)
This is an automated email from the ASF dual-hosted git repository.
potiuk pushed a change to branch main
in repository https://gitbox.apache.org/repos/asf/airflow.git
from 8e2adec3d3 Move CTAS logic into a CTAS function in db pre-upgrade (#22791)
add bca849b458 Switch to `pipx` as the only installation Breeze2 method (#22740)
No new revisions were added by this update.
Summary of changes:
.pre-commit-config.yaml | 7 +
BREEZE.rst | 7 +-
Breeze2 | 125 +++++--------
STATIC_CODE_CHECKS.rst | 2 +
breeze-complete | 1 +
dev/breeze/README.md | 57 ++++++
.../0002-implement-standalone-python-command.md | 2 +-
...d => 0003-bootstrapping-virtual-environment.md} | 6 +-
...0004-using-docker-images-as-test-environment.md | 2 +-
...-using-contributed-code-when-building-images.md | 2 +-
...t-user-and-fixing-ownership-for-ci-container.md | 2 +-
.../0007-using-database-volumes-for-backends.md | 2 +-
.../0008-fixing-group-permissions-before-build.md | 2 +-
...clude-all-files-from-dockerignore-by-default.md | 2 +-
.../doc/adr/0010-use-pipx-to-install-breeze.md | 106 +++++++++++
dev/breeze/setup.cfg | 1 +
dev/breeze/setup.py | 2 -
dev/breeze/src/airflow_breeze/__init__.py | 2 +
dev/breeze/src/airflow_breeze/breeze.py | 90 +++++++---
dev/breeze/src/airflow_breeze/pre_commit_ids.py | 1 +
dev/breeze/src/airflow_breeze/shell/enter_shell.py | 19 +-
dev/breeze/src/airflow_breeze/utils/confirm.py | 65 +++++++
dev/breeze/src/airflow_breeze/utils/path_utils.py | 194 ++++++++++++++++++---
dev/breeze/src/airflow_breeze/utils/reinstall.py | 97 +++++++++++
dev/breeze/tests/test_find_airflow_directory.py | 18 +-
.../pre_commit_update_breeze_config_hash.py | 62 +++++++
26 files changed, 712 insertions(+), 164 deletions(-)
create mode 100644 dev/breeze/README.md
rename dev/breeze/doc/adr/{0003-bootstraping-virtual-environment.md => 0003-bootstrapping-virtual-environment.md} (97%)
create mode 100644 dev/breeze/doc/adr/0010-use-pipx-to-install-breeze.md
create mode 100644 dev/breeze/src/airflow_breeze/utils/confirm.py
create mode 100644 dev/breeze/src/airflow_breeze/utils/reinstall.py
create mode 100755 scripts/ci/pre_commit/pre_commit_update_breeze_config_hash.py